Vocaloid 4 is a concatenative singing speech synthesis program created by Yamaha. For general information, visit the Wikipedia page.
Interface[1]
All menus and dialogue boxes in Vocaloid 4 are completely accessible to the NVDA screen reader, as well as Jaws 2024, though extensive testing with Jaws has not been performed according to current knowledge. The main interface is partially accessible with NVDA, though not enough to deliver spoken information in crucial areas. However, it is possible to map most major actions to the keyboard, which makes the program completely usable with enough practice. Given the lack of spoken feedback, however, one must learn a majority of the main interface via memorization.
